About this race

Second Annual River to River Marathon
Run from one great American river to another.

The Second Annual River to River Marathon is a one-of-a-kind, point-to-point endurance race beginning along the Mississippi River in Louisiana, Missouri. From there, runners cross into Illinois and travel through the wide-open river bottoms and rural countryside of Pike County before finishing near the Illinois River in Pearl, Illinois.

This is not another city marathon filled with loops, crowded streets and concrete. It is 26.2 honest miles across the heart of rural America—past farmland, small communities and miles of open country between two legendary rivers.

The River to River Marathon was created to be simple, challenging and unforgettable. Whether you are chasing a personal record, completing your first marathon or looking for a race with a story worth telling, this course gives every runner the opportunity to say:

I ran from the Mississippi River to the Illinois River.

Four-Person River Relay
Not ready to tackle all 26.2 miles alone? Gather four runners and cross Pike County together.

Each member of the four-person relay team will complete one section of the marathon course. At each exchange point, the team’s baton will be passed to the next runner until the final teammate carries it across the finish line at the Illinois River.
